With the Voltage, wattage and amp limits we have what do you use on:
Kanger Pro tanks?
Kayfuns?
On Pro tanks I use
32 gage kanthal wrapped on a 2mm screw in the threads spaced coil
7/6 wraps. for 2.2 Ω
3.6 to 4 Volts
about 5.5 to 7 watts
Wicked with 2mm silica
.
Hope to get list of builds to help new and old users of these toppers and ProVari.

With the Voltage, wattage and amp limits we have what do you use on:
Kanger Pro tanks?
On the Protank 2's I add an aerobase, and use the stock 1.8Ω coils (these almost always measure around 2.2Ω), out of the box I pull the silica out and re-wick with Peaches & Cream cotton yarn. When those coils are shot, I re-coil with 2.2Ω no res-resistanse-no res wire, wrapped on a 1/16" drill, spaced coil. I typically drive them at 3.6V-3.8V to taste.
Drippers?
I run Igo-L, Igo-W, Magma, and Enigma, single coil, 30 Guage kanthal wrapped on a 1/8" or 5/32" drill bit, 1.4Ω-1.6Ω, compressed coil, wicked with cotton, air holes drilled to 1/8" or so. I drive these at 3.6V-3.8V.
Kayfuns? 30guage kanthal, same build as my drippers, 3.6V-3.8V.
